There is a Detour sign across from Griffin Realty pointing north on College Ave. College Ave is one-way street going south. I have kept a spreadsheet of cars going the wrong way for several years. The number has increased tremendously during the month of August 2024. January - July 2024 I witnessed 18 vehicles driving the wrong way. In August there have been 25 vehicles driving the wrong way. I'm only at the office Monday-Friday from about 11:00 am to about 5:00 pm - so there are probably many more. It seems to me that something should be done about this. Thanks, Rachel LaGrange

This summer the city installed speed cushions and bump-outs in Park Ridge East along Morningside Drive. Native trees and shrubs were planted as part of this greenway improvement project.
We experienced what seems to have been vandalism last night—the dogwood tree that the city installed in the traffic bump-out in front of our house was snapped off. It doesn’t appear to be the type of damage a deer would have caused (photo attached) which would be the only other explanation.
Will the city be replacing this tree?

People treat this traffic light as an optional stop sign. Even if the light is solid red (not blinking), if cars have seen a pedestrian finish the crossing or don't observe a pedestrian they continue through this red light. BPD could set up in the switchyard parking lot and rake in $ from all of the traffic violations here. More enforcement and maybe making the light always green (unless a pedestrian is crossing) would force car traffic to better respect this light. No one takes it seriously as is and I have seen multiple bikers/skaters/walkers almost get hit as they make the cross when the crosswalk is still clearly lit up.
